                  Thanks guys! I am really happy with this exhaust, both with looks and performance.

                  Cornering clearance was actually improved with this pipe over the Mac 4-1 I had before. All of the low part it under the center of the bike, and never comes any closer to the ground than it is when upright. It is a little tough with speed bumps and that kind of thing, though. Definitely a streetbike. Also, it is a little shorter in length, which helped in cornering as well.
